GIRLS SOCCER: Troy blanks Royal Oak district crown

TROY — Behind a goal and each half and some stingy defense, Troy put the finishing touches on its third straight girls soccer district Saturday.

The Colts stymied Royal Oak, 2-0, which capped a week which the state-ranked Colts outscored their three opponents by a 6-1 margin.

Troy will play New Baltimore Anchor Bay Tuesday at Fraser in the Division 1 regional semifinals. Game time is set for 5 p.m.

Madison Hirsch put Troy (16-2-3) on the board midway through the first half, depositing a fee from Irene Young into the back of the net.

Shortly after halftime, Jenna Cabelhof capped the scoring following a pass from Sarah Troccoli.

Alison Holland recorded her 15th shutout of the season and second straight in postseason, collecting four saves.

Carrie Smith made seven saves for Royal Oak, which ended the season as the OAA white Division co-champs.
